Tracking a forgotten prodigy

Book review of Manmatha Nath Dutt: Translator Extraordinaire

This is an unusual book from Bibek Debroy. It pieces together information, gleaned from various sources, to present an overview of the life and work of a man who translated virtually every Sanskrit epic that Debroy himself would attempt about a century later.

Manmatha Nath Dutt died in 1912 when he was just 47 years old, but in this relatively short period of time he wrote over 40 books, most of them translations of Hindu epics and religious texts from their original in Sanskrit.
